Mars Wrigley has embarked on a multi-year digital transformation program called Supply Chain Data & Analytics (SCDA) that spans Supply, Commercial, R&D, and the untapped intersections between the functions. SCDA is creating an E2E supply chain where decisions are powered by advanced analytics. The Digital Foundry within SCDA supports this by building working data & analytics products that Associates use to make better business decisions.

The Digital Foundry is recruiting a transformation Global Product Owner, a key role within an advanced analytics Product Squad that is empowered to own solution design and delivery advancing the Product Roadmap within a pillar of SCDA. This transformation role aims to support a 36-month transformation program and will be focused primarily on the reinvention and enhancement of the digital acceleration effort ongoing at Mars. This role has a strong potential to transition into a permanent Mars role prior to the conclusion of the transformation period, where appropriate.

This role operates in an overall analytics Product ecosystem within an SCDA strategic domain (or, “petal’, e.g. Resilience, E2E Planning, New Fulfillment Models). Day-to-day, they will work very closely with other members of the Product squad (Development Lead, Data Scientists, Data Engineers, Local Product Champion from the operation). They are the linchpin that brings the team together to deliver a Product that creates value. They can talk to users about their supply chain challenges in one meeting, then discuss algorithms with developers in the next. They are the face of the Product to the user community, listening to their needs and ensuring that the Product can embed in the users’ ways of working. They will also be supported by a Product Manager, who steers the vision and strategy for the Products that the squad is developing.

What will be your key responsibilities?

  • The Global Product Owner has primary accountability for delivering data & analytics Product Releases that advance a Product Manager’s roadmap.
  • Makes decisions on design features.
  • Translates features to stories.
  • Defines technical specs, acceptance criteria, and timing.
  • Connects voices of product users and developers.
  • Speaks both operations & technology (including advanced analytics) with moderate proficiency.
  • Asks questions of users and developers to uncover latent decisions and needs the Product will support.
  • Creates space for development teams to innovate and generate new IP.
